The heat exchanger is used to heat a cold fluid from 120°F to 310°F. … WebDec 8, 2024 · A heat exchanger with parallel flow has a large temperature difference between the two fluids at the entrance. As the fluids travel in parallel flow, however, this difference decreases as the fluid temperatures approach each other. Counterflow: A counterflow heat exchanger is the inverse of a parallel flow heat exchanger.
